Transaction dc7d10196ab528c2363afa21353b8e5fb39f132eac539484f83a10d02d7a8b53
1 Input
1 Outputs
- dc7d10196ab528c2363afa21353b8e5fb39f132eac539484f83a10d02d7a8b53:0
value 4568
address 3N72msmWqkMrgAAD9ou8EzN8JSfn7r6j4E